Neuroprotective efficacy and therapeutic window of curcuma oil: in rat embolic stroke model
<p>Abstract</p> <p>Background</p> <p>Among the naturally occurring compounds, turmeric from the dried rhizome of the plant <it>Curcuma longa </it>has long been used extensively as a condiment and a household remedy all over Southeast Asia. Turmeric contains...
